The Science Behind Calf Muscle Twitching

Muscle twitching, medically known as fasciculation, is a common phenomenon that affects many people at some point. Specifically, the calf muscle twitch involves sudden, involuntary contractions of the muscle fibers in the lower leg. These twitches are usually brief but can sometimes persist for longer periods, causing discomfort or concern.

The calf muscles primarily include the gastrocnemius and soleus muscles, which play a vital role in walking, running, and maintaining balance. Twitching happens when groups of muscle fibers contract without conscious control. This can be caused by spontaneous activation of motor neurons—the nerve cells responsible for signaling muscles to contract.

At a basic level, these twitches are harmless and often temporary. However, understanding why they occur helps identify when they might signal something more serious.

Common Causes of Calf Muscle Twitching

Several factors can trigger calf muscle twitches. Here are some of the most frequent culprits:

1. Muscle Fatigue and Overuse

Overworking your calf muscles during exercise or physical activity leads to fatigue. When muscles tire out, their nerves can become hyperactive and fire spontaneously. This causes those little twitches you feel. For instance, after running a long distance or standing for hours on hard surfaces, your calves may twitch as a response to stress.

2. Dehydration and Electrolyte Imbalances

Electrolytes like potassium, calcium, and magnesium are crucial for proper muscle function. They help regulate nerve impulses that control muscle contractions. If you’re dehydrated or lacking these minerals—common during hot weather or intense workouts—your muscles may twitch erratically.

3. Nerve Irritation or Compression

Sometimes nerves supplying the calf get irritated or compressed due to injury or conditions like sciatica or peripheral neuropathy. This irritation causes abnormal signals to the muscles, resulting in twitching sensations.

4. Stress and Anxiety

Stress triggers the release of adrenaline and other hormones that can increase nerve excitability throughout the body. This heightened state may lead to more frequent muscle twitches in various parts of the body including calves.

5. Caffeine and Stimulants

Consuming too much caffeine or stimulants increases nervous system activity and can provoke muscle twitching by making nerves more excitable.

When Should You Worry About Calf Muscle Twitching?

Most calf twitches are harmless and resolve on their own without medical intervention. However, certain signs suggest it’s time to seek professional advice:

  • Twitching accompanied by muscle weakness
  • Persistent twitches lasting weeks or months
  • Muscle cramps with pain and swelling
  • Numbness or tingling sensations in the leg
  • Sudden onset after trauma or injury

These symptoms could indicate underlying neurological disorders such as amyotrophic lateral sclerosis (ALS), peripheral neuropathy, or other muscular diseases requiring diagnosis and treatment.

How Dehydration Affects Muscle Function

Water makes up about 75% of muscle tissue volume; it’s essential for nutrient transport and waste removal within cells. When dehydrated:

  • Blood volume decreases
  • Electrolyte balance shifts
  • Nerve signal transmission becomes erratic

This trio disrupts normal muscle contraction cycles leading to spasms and twitches especially in heavily used muscles like calves.

The Role of Electrolytes in Preventing Twitching

Electrolytes act as messengers between nerves and muscles:

Electrolyte Main Function in Muscles Food Sources
Potassium Regulates nerve impulses & muscle contractions Bananas, oranges, spinach
Calcium Triggers muscle contraction mechanism Dairy products, leafy greens, almonds
Magnesium Aids relaxation after contraction; prevents cramps Nuts, seeds, whole grains

Maintaining adequate electrolyte levels reduces abnormal firing of nerves that cause twitching.

The Impact of Physical Activity on Calf Twitches

Physical activity influences calf muscles in two key ways:

1. Excessive Strain: Intense workouts create micro-tears in muscle fibers triggering repair processes that sometimes stimulate nerve endings irregularly.

2. Inactivity: Prolonged sitting or immobility decreases blood flow leading to nutrient deficits that make nerves more sensitive.

Balancing exercise with proper rest is essential to avoid persistent twitching episodes.

Nerve Compression Conditions Affecting Calf Muscles

Nerves controlling calf function run from your lower back down through your legs via the sciatic nerve. Conditions compressing these nerves include:

  • Herniated discs: Bulging discs press on nerve roots causing pain and twitching.
  • Peripheral neuropathy: Damage from diabetes or toxins affects nerve signals.
  • Tarsal tunnel syndrome: Compression near ankle impacts foot and calf muscles.

Identifying these conditions early helps prevent worsening symptoms including continuous twitching.

Treatments for Persistent Calf Muscle Twitching

If lifestyle tweaks don’t stop your calf from twitching regularly over weeks or months:

  • Your doctor might suggest blood tests checking electrolyte levels.
  • Physical therapy could improve circulation and relieve nerve pressure.
  • Medications such as muscle relaxants might be prescribed for severe cases.
  • In rare instances where underlying neurological disease is diagnosed, specialized treatment plans will follow.

Early intervention typically prevents complications making it easier to manage symptoms effectively.

The Difference Between Muscle Twitching and Cramping

Though often confused:

Twitching (Fasciculation) Cramps (Spasms)
Description Sporadic small contractions visible under skin without pain usually. Sustained painful contraction causing stiffness.
Duration A few seconds up to minutes. A few seconds up to several minutes.
Treatment Response Tends to resolve spontaneously; hydration helps. Stretching & massage provide relief quickly.

Understanding this helps choose appropriate remedies faster.

The Neurological Perspective on Why Does My Calf Muscle Twitch?

From a neurological standpoint, fasciculations happen because motor neurons send spontaneous electrical discharges activating small groups of muscle fibers randomly instead of coordinated contraction signals needed for movement.

This can be triggered by:

  • Increased irritability from fatigue
  • Abnormal ion channel function due to electrolyte shifts
  • Nerve damage causing erratic signals

Most fasciculations remain benign but persistent ones warrant thorough neurological evaluation ruling out serious conditions like motor neuron disease (MND).

Caffeine’s Role in Increasing Muscle Excitability Explained Simply

Caffeine blocks adenosine receptors which normally calm neural activity keeping your nervous system balanced. Without this calming effect:

    • Nerves fire more frequently than usual.
    • This excess firing stimulates random contractions producing visible twitches.

This explains why cutting back on coffee might reduce your calf’s annoying spasms especially if you’re sensitive to stimulants.
